音标:[ɔ:ˈθentɪˌkeɪts] ;
n. 证明是真实的、可靠的或有效的( authenticate的名词复数 ); 鉴定, 使生效
v. 证明是真实的、可靠的或有效的( authenticate的第三人称单数 ); 鉴定, 使生效
v establish the authenticity of something

authenticate的用法和样例:

例句

用作动词(v.)
  1. The art dealer authenticated the painting as an original.画商证实这幅画是真品。
  2. The painting has been authenticated by experts.专家已经验证过这幅画的真伪。
